    Is my new suby worth putting money into?

    outside of cumberland county cant fail a car for state inspection because of check engine light on. also may I recommend checking into axles from napa. I got a brand new axle from them $85, fit great and has lasted over 2.5 years no issues. any $2000 "stickered" car is going to need work. end...

    Gas mileage and 93 Octane

    Ethanol usually increases consumption such as an E85 vehicle may burn something like 20 percent more fuel than E10 (flex fuel). I know from my experience cars which recommend super such as with turbo's, get better mileage with higher octane fuel due to ability to advance timing and boost without...
